Well I'll jump in here.

I have a daughter now 16 but we have been cruising since she was 7. Of course early on in our cruising career she had a curfew. But this dropped away as time went on. However when she was a preteen even though she did not have a curfew per se we were all in one room and as a courtesy to us we expected her in at a reasonable hour so that we were not awoken. We usually turn in before mid night.

Now as time went on and she started to invite a friend along and she was now in a seperate cabin.We put in the following policies. You can stay up as late as you wish but you can never seperate nor enter anothers cabin. If there is any trouble or one of the above rules is broken then an early curfew will be enforced. On evenings prior to an early shore excursion the next day 6 hours sleep minimally must be gotten. This has worked for us.
